It All Starts Here

Our nursery follows the UK’s internationally recognised framework for EYFS and the seven key areas of learning.

Salam Nursery provides an atmosphere of care and compassion and an inclusive environment. We offer children a wide range of activities including lots of creative and messy play to encourage your children’s development in an enjoyable and stimulating way to succeed in reaching their unique and full potential.

The children will have access to high quality, safe equipment, stimulating environment, a rich curriculum, an extensive range of resources according to age and ability and high quality teaching.

The health and happiness of your child is our top priority.

Mathematics

I learn about numbers when we are playing games, and especially when we are doing activities.

We go on shopping trips and learn about money.
We use blocks and learn about counting.
My favourite part of maths is when we learn about shapes.
